一个目录如果包含了__init__.py文件,那么他就变成了一个包(package)。

__init__可以是空的,但是必须存在,其他程序才能从这个目录中导入相应的模块或函数。

例如data文件夹下有__init__.py,则在main.py中就可以from data.dataset import DogCat.

python文件夹中的__init__.py的作用相关推荐

  1. python 文件夹中的文件批量处理 高通道tif图片转换成jpg格式

    在数据集的制作中,往往涉及到 文件夹中文件的批量处理操作,而首要的任务便是将获得的数据进行重命名以方便批量读取,随后再进行操作. 一.文件批量重命名 文件夹的批量处理操作关键在于用os库的os.lis ...

  2. python下载文件保存_从URL下载文件并将其保存在Python文件夹中

    尝试使用stream选项:import os import requests def download(url: str, dest_folder: str): if not os.path.exis ...

  3. python加载另一个文件夹中的py文件

    假设文件是这样的分布的 1文件夹 11文件夹 111py 112py 12py 如果想在12py文件中加载111和112两个py文件,可以选择如下两种方法: 一. 在11文件夹中必须有__init__ ...

  4. python怎么保存为py文件_将python保存到运行的py文件目录中创建的文件夹中

    我试图将一堆页面保存在创建它们的py文件旁边的文件夹中.我在windows上,所以当我试图在文件路径后面加反斜杠时,它会生成一个特殊字符.在 我说的是:from bs4 import Beautifu ...

  5. python包的中 _init _.py文件介绍

    python包的中 _init _.py文件介绍 我们新建python包时常常会看到一个__init _.py文件. 作用介绍: ​ 一:这个文件是属于python包的,这个文件用作于标识python ...

  6. python init main_python 模块中的 __init__.py __main__.py

    python中文件夹想作为一个模块被引用,则在文件夹内必须要包含 __init__.py 文件,即使此文件为空. 如果此模块想要运行则必须要包含 __main__.py 文件.接下来说下两个文件起到的 ...

  7. Python从父目录的其他文件夹中导入模块的解决方案(亲测有效)

    简单吐槽 这两天在下载github上的python程序来跑的时候,发现经常出现的一个问题:当在某一python脚本文件想要导入父目录下的其他文件夹中的模块时,会报错 Traceback (most r ...

  8. python的init有什么用_Python中 __init__.py的作用

    我们经常在python的模块目录中会看到 "__init__.py"  这个文件,那么它到底有什么作用呢? 1. 标识该目录是一个python的模块包(module package ...

  9. Python中 __init__.py的作用

    我们经常在python的模块目录中会看到 __init__.py 这个文件,那么它到底有什么作用呢? 1.标识该目录是一个python的模块包(module package) 如果你是使用python ...

最新文章

  1. Flask-Email中的email_dispatched 信号支持信号量使用和实现
  2. 子集和的目标值(codevs 1692)
  3. html编译软件推荐,3款容易上手的HTML5编辑工具推荐~
  4. JAVA——JScrollbar 滚动条自动滚动到底端解决方案
  5. Angularjs1.x 中的 service,factory,provider,constant,value
  6. IE请求json数据时出现下载文件的现象。
  7. 有效提高作品率的UI设计技巧,你知道多少?
  8. 学无止境,我还在进步
  9. 实现本地svn目录同步时,服务器的相应目录保持自动同步
  10. Java进阶:SpringMVC中获取Restful风格的参数(从请求路径中获取参数 )
  11. sql函数REPLACE用法,根据指定字符串替换成想要的字符串
  12. DB2 8.2 9.1 9.5 9.7 下载地址(原创)
  13. 面试题笔试-带答案-1
  14. svn 1.12.0 版本以及汉化包(百度网盘分享--永久有效)
  15. 通信原理中的erf/erfc函数
  16. E45: 'readonly' option is set (add ! to override)报错如何解决
  17. jQuery print 去掉页眉页脚
  18. Android 内存剖析 – 发现潜在问题------比较好android博客
  19. python发送put请求
  20. 一文看懂中国清算体系

热门文章

  1. 路印智能钱包现已上线Google Play商店
  2. 港股区块链板块持续上行,火币科技涨超50%
  3. SAP License:SAP顾问是如何炼成的——SAP到底是什么?
  4. 关于信贷资产逾期计算口径和小微模型的经典问题与答案
  5. 图书管理系统(微信、后台、网页端)总结
  6. 理解Python中的继承规则和继承顺序
  7. git创建仓库,并提交代码(第一次创建并提交)(转)
  8. 树状数组(搬运自维基百科)
  9. 瑞士行-少女峰,峡谷徒步
  10. WebBrowser控件 打印2